The Grayguns P320 Extended Magazine Release is a drop-in aftermarket upgrade for SIG Sauer® P320 Standard, X-Series, and TXG modules*.

Along with the extension to make the release more accessible, it features a checkered face and improved ergonomics.

Available in our standard Diamond-Like Carbon (DLC) black finish. Occasionally, you’ll see additional finishes available in Titanium nitride (TiN) Gold, Physical Vapor Deposition (PVD) Blue, or PVD Coyote.

Installation requires the OEM Magazine Catch Stop and Magazine Catch Spring.

Description

The P320 Extended Magazine Release – which is reversible – is manufactured in the United States from tool steel. The release is correctly heat-treated for maximum durability and wear resistance.

  • Properly heat-treated tool steel
  • Longer than the OEM version
  • Improved ergonomics
  • Checkered face
  • Reversible design for right and left-handed shooters

P320 Extended Magazine Release Fit Guide

  • It Fits P320 Standard, X-Series, and TXG modules

Important Notes*

  • This magazine release will not fit the AXG modules as the AXG grip has a different design
  • It will not work with grip modules for .45 caliber P320s

Installation requires OEM Magazine Catch Stop and Magazine Catch Spring.

Discoloration in the mid-section of the part is expected. However, it can not be seen when installed and does not affect performance. The discoloration results from fixture “pinch points” holding the part during the coating process.
